Overview of Fabric Dryer Sheets and Eco Laundry Sheets

What Are Fabric Dryer Sheets?

Fabric dryer sheets are soft sheets infused with various fragrances and fabric softening agents. Used in the dryer, they work to reduce static cling while softening fabrics and imparting a pleasing scent. These sheets are often made from non-woven materials that are treated with chemical compounds to achieve their desired effects.

What Are Eco Laundry Sheets?

Eco laundry sheets are a more recent innovation designed to be an environmentally friendly alternative to traditional laundry products. These sheets are made from biodegradable materials and concentrate laundry detergents into thin, lightweight strips. They often contain plant-based ingredients and avoid harsh chemicals, making them a sustainable option that reduces plastic waste.

Strengths and Weaknesses

Strengths of Fabric Dryer Sheets

  1. Scent: One of the significant advantages of fabric dryer sheets is their ability to impart a lovely fragrance to laundry.
  2. Static Reduction: They effectively reduce static cling, which can be particularly useful in dry climates.
  3. Widely Available: Fabric dryer sheets are readily available in most supermarkets and come in numerous scents.

Weaknesses of Fabric Dryer Sheets

  • Chemicals: Many traditional dryer sheets contain synthetic fragrances and chemicals that may irritate sensitive skin or trigger allergies.
  • Environmental Impact: Most dryer sheets are not biodegradable, contributing to landfill waste.

Strengths of Eco Laundry Sheets

  1. Eco-Friendly: Formulated without harsh chemicals, eco laundry sheets are biodegradable and often cruelty-free, appealing to environmentally conscious consumers.
  2. Lightweight and Space-Saving: These sheets take up minimal space and can be compactly stored, making them ideal for travel.
  3. Cleaner Ingredients: Typically made with natural and plant-based ingredients, they are gentler on the skin and the environment.

Weaknesses of Eco Laundry Sheets

  • Limited Scent Options: Eco sheets may come in fewer fragrances or a more subtle scent compared to their conventional counterparts.
  • Cost: Depending on the brand, eco laundry sheets can be more expensive than traditional dryer sheets.

Maintenance and Practical Tips

Regardless of the choice you make, here are some practical tips to maximize the effectiveness of your laundry sheets:

  1. Read Instructions: Whether using fabric dryer sheets or eco sheets, always follow the manufacturer's instructions to ensure optimal performance.
  2. Use the Right Amount: With dryer sheets, using more than one can lead to an overwhelming scent or residue on clothes. The same applies to eco sheets; use only the recommended number for your load size.
  3. Store Properly: Keep dryer sheets in a dry place to maintain their effectiveness. Eco sheets should also be stored away from excessive moisture for best results.
